“Executive committee: the executive committee shall act in place of and with the full authority of the board of directors when the board of directors is not in session, subject to the board's power to amend or change those actions which have not been implemented prior to the board meeting or meetings following the executive meeting at which such action was taken. The board of directors has the power to authorize and delegate to the executive committee to the extent permitted by the association's bylaws and applicable law. The executive committee shall not have the authority to appoint officers except on an interim basis to fill a vacancy, enter into or amend contracts with officers, amend the policies manual, or borrow money in excess of the amounts expressly authorized by the board. The executive committee shall have no authority to amend the articles of incorporation, adopt a plan of merger or consolidation, authorize the sale or other disposition of all or substantailly all of the property and assets of the association, authorize the voluntary dissolution of the association or revocation of such dissolution, or amend the bylaws of the association. The executive committee may establish a leadership subcommittee consisting of the chair, vice-chair, and past-chair, which shall serve as the executive committee's liaison to the president and ceo. The governance committee shall present annually to the board of directors its recommended nominees for members of the board of directors, members of the governance committee and officers (other than the president and chief executive officer) of the association (including a recommendation where appropriate, for the designation of the vice-chair as chair-elect). Other nominations may not be made at the meeting of the board of directors from the floor.”
“American lung association has established the following review process to ensure that the information reported is complete and accurate. Form 990 is prepared by an outside accounting firm and reviewed by the cfo. Prior to electronic submission, it is reviewed by the organization's delegated responsible body, the audit and risk oversight committee, for approval. After approval by the aroc committee, the members of the governing body review the form prior to submission. All comments are documented, addressed and finalized before submission.”
“Ala currently has in place a conflict of interest policy which it monitors and enforces annually and has a standing governance committee that oversees its execution. The organization currently mandates that all members of the governing body, committee members and all staff annually sign a conflict of interest policy and disclose any potential or actual conflicts that may exist. The signed conflict of interest policy statements are submitted to the governance committee. These statements are reviewed for potential or actual conflicts.”
“The american lung association has established a compensation policy for its executive committee to follow in establishing the compensation for its ceo, top management official, other officers or key employees. The policy mandates that executive compensation be periodically reviewed by the committee and that the committee should be free of conflicts of interest. In addition, the approving committee needs to review appropriate and adequate data to determine the reasonableness of the compensation being considered. The committee may use a variety of information and studies that are available to determine that the appropriate level of compensation is being paid to its executives. The committee's decision on the amount of compensation paid is documented in a contemporaneously written format and documents the date of the decision, the members present during the meeting and those who voted on it. The details of the transaction that was approved and the comparability data used and relied upon to make the decision. Ala conducts periodic compensation review for the ceo as well as other officers and key employees.”

| IRS990/Desc | 0 | LUNG CANCER, ASTHMA, LUNG DISEASE AND TOBACCO CONTROL: AS PART OF OUR MISSION, THE AMERICAN LUNG ASSOCIATION IS COMMITTED TO SUPPORTING AND IMPROVING THE LIVES OF THE MORE THAN 35 MILLION PEOPLE LIVING WITH LUNG DISEASE - A LEADING CAUSE OF DEATH IN THE UNITED STATES. WE DO THIS BY INVESTING IN RESEARCH; ADVOCATING FOR POLICIES AND LEGISLATION THAT CHAMPION CLEAN AIR, OPTIMAL CARE AND REDUCED ACCESS TO TOBACCO PRODUCTS; AND PROVIDING PROGRAMS, RESOURCES AND SUPPORT TO HELP INDIVIDUALS LIVING WITH LUNG DISEASE AND THEIR FAMILIES TO BETTER UNDERSTAND AND MANAGE THEIR DISEASE.IN FISCAL YEAR 2025, THE AMERICAN LUNG ASSOCIATION RESEARCH INSTITUTE INVESTED $22 MILLION IN GROUNDBREAKING RESEARCH, REINFORCING OUR ROLE AS ONE OF THE NATION'S LARGEST PRIVATE FUNDERS OF LUNG HEALTH STUDIES. WE EXPANDED EDUCATIONAL PROGRAMS FOR PATIENTS, CAREGIVERS, AND HEALTHCARE PROVIDERS, AND DELIVERED TARGETED TOBACCO CESSATION INITIATIVES, INCLUDING EFFORTS TO PREVENT YOUTH TOBACCO USE AND SUPPORT CESSATION AMONG TEENS AND ADULTS. THROUGHOUT THE YEAR, WE ALSO CHAMPIONED CRITICAL HEALTHCARE AND CLEAN AIR PROTECTIONS - ADVOCATING FOR MEDICAID PRESERVATION, POLICIES AND PROGRAMS THAT LIMIT POLLUTION, AND FEDERAL FUNDING FOR LUNG DISEASE RESEARCH. IN MARCH, OUR LUNG FORCE HEROES TRAVELED TO WASHINGTON, DC, TO MEET WITH LAWMAKERS AND ADVOCATE FOR LIFESAVING COVERAGE AND SUPPORT FOR THOSE AFFECTED BY LUNG CANCER. IN NOVEMBER, WE RELEASED OUR 7TH ANNUAL "STATE OF LUNG CANCER" REPORT, HIGHLIGHTING A JUMP IN THE FIVE-YEAR LUNG CANCER SURVIVAL - TO 28.4%, AN INCREASE OF 52% OVER THE PAST DECADE. WHILE LUNG CANCER REMAINS THE DEADLIEST FORM OF CANCER, SIGNIFICANT ADVANCEMENTS IN TREATMENT AND CARE ARE HELPING PEOPLE TO LIVE LONGER AND HEALTHIER THAN EVER BEFORE. HINDERING PROGRESS, HOWEVER, ARE ONGOING GAPS IN THE RATES OF BIOMARKER TESTING - THE EVALUATION OF LUNG TUMOR TISSUE TO HELP DETERMINE AN INDIVIDUAL'S SPECIFIC TYPE OF LUNG CANCER, ALLOWING FOR PRECISE AND POTENTIALLY MORE SUCCESSFUL TREATMENT - AND LUNG CANCER SCREENING, AS HIGHLIGHTED IN THE REPORT. WE KNOW THAT IF LUNG CANCER IS CAUGHT BEFORE IT SPREADS, THE LIKELIHOOD OF SURVIVING FIVE YEARS OR MORE JUMPS TO 64%, AND THAT NEARLY ONE-QUARTER OF LUNG CANCER PATIENTS RECEIVE CHEMOTHERAPY OR RADIATION BEFORE UNDERGOING BIOMARKER TESTING. IN RESPONSE, WE CONTINUE TO EXPAND OUR PROGRAMS AND RESOURCES AIMED AT PROMOTING AWARENESS AND GREATER PARTICIPATION IN THESE LIFESAVING PROGRAMS. IN FISCAL YEAR 2025, WE LAUNCHED OUR BIOMARKER, EDUCATION, AWARENESS AND TESTING (BEAT) LUNG CANCER CAMPAIGN, AIMED AT PROMOTING THE IMPORTANCE AND VALUE OF BIOMARKER TESTING THROUGH NEW WEBSITE RESOURCES, TARGETED ADVERTISING, AND EDUCATIONAL VIDEOS. WE ALSO WORKED WITH THE AD COUNCIL TO CREATE A NEW PUBLIC SERVICE ANNOUNCEMENT (PSA), "IF YOUR LUNGS COULD TALK," HIGHLIGHTING THE IMPORTANCE OF LUNG CANCER SCREENING, ESPECIALLY AMONG INDIVIDUALS WITH A HISTORY OF TOBACCO USE. THE CAMPAIGN RESULTED IN 649,000 VISITS TO OUR WEBSITE AND 250,000 COMPLETIONS OF OUR SAVED BY THE SCAN QUIZ TO DETERMINE SCREENING ELIGIBILITY. OF THE MORE THAN 1.5 MILLION PEOPLE WHO HAVE TAKEN OUR ONLINE QUIZ, 20% LEARNED THEY QUALIFY FOR LOW- OR NO-COST SCREENING. BECAUSE CLINICAL TRIALS CAN PLAY A CRITICAL, LIFESAVING ROLE IN ENSURING OPTIMAL LUNG CANCER TREATMENT AND CARE, WE LAUNCHED AN AWARENESS, TRUST AND ACTION PROGRAM TO SPECIFICALLY PROMOTE THE IMPORTANCE AND AVAILABILITY OF CLINICAL TRIALS AMONG HISPANIC LUNG CANCER PATIENTS AND CAREGIVERS. HISPANIC INDIVIDUALS REPRESENT 19% OF THE POPULATION BUT JUST 6% OF CLINICAL TRIAL PARTICIPANTS. THE PROGRAM AIMS TO RAISE AWARENESS ABOUT CLINICAL TRIALS, ADDRESS MISCONCEPTIONS, AND EMPOWER PATIENTS AND CAREGIVERS TO ULTIMATELY IMPROVE LUNG CANCER CARE AND OUTCOMES. OUR NEW AND IMPROVED EDUCATIONAL PROGRAMS THIS YEAR INCLUDED RESOURCES AND TOOLS FOR INDIVIDUALS LIVING WITH COPD, ASTHMA, BRONCHIECTASIS, AUTOIMMUNE PULMONARY ALVEOLAR PROTEINOSIS, PULMONARY ARTERIAL HYPERTENSION AND PNEUMOCOCCAL PNEUMONIA. |
